The Role – Sales Coordinator

The Sales Coordinator provides essential administrative and operational support to the Sales and Events teams. This role is responsible for coordinating communications, preparing for site visits, managing amenities, and ensuring a high level of organization and service across all sales and event-related activities. While collaboration with the Sales and Events teams is expected, this position maintains primary ownership of key coordination functions.

Key Responsibilities Include
  • Sales & Events Coordination:
    Serve as a central point of coordination for Sales and Events activities, ensuring smooth day-to-day operations. Support Sales and Events teams with administrative and organizational needs as required. Assist with lead management processes, excluding full lead distribution responsibilities.
  • Phone & Communication Management:
    Handle all incoming phone calls for the Sales and Events departments, ensuring timely, professional, and accurate responses. Direct inquiries appropriately and follow up as needed to maintain service standards. Collaborate with team members during high-volume periods, while retaining primary responsibility for phone coverage.
  • Site Preparation & Visits:
    Coordinate and prepare all site visits for both Sales and Events, including logistics, materials, and internal communication. Ensure meeting spaces, agendas, and required documentation are prepared in advance. Work closely with Sales and Events teams for support, while maintaining sole accountability for site preparation execution.
  • Amenities Management:
    Manage and coordinate all amenities for Sales and Events, including ordering, setup, tracking, and follow-up. Ensure amenities align with brand standards and client expectations. Maintain inventory awareness and coordinate replenishment as needed.
  • Administrative & Organizational Support:
    Maintain accurate records, calendars, and documentation related to Sales and Events activities. Assist with reports, proposals, contracts, and internal systems as required. Ensure attention to detail and consistency across all communications and materials.
